Treatment options available for anxious/nervous patients

Periodontal and Implant procedures for some patients can cause anxiety and very real fear. This fear can prevent patients from receiving much needed dental treatment and postponing such treatment only exacerbates periodontal disease-causing tooth loss. At Shire Periodontics we endeavour to make each of your visits with us as comfortable as possible.

We can offer the following options for relieving such fear and anxiety for dental treatment:

  • Oral sedation – or
  • Nitrous Oxide (Gas, Happy Gas) – or
  • IV Sedation (Sleep Dentistry) administered by a Dental Sedationist.

Oral sedation:

The administration of an oral sedative tablet taken approximately 90 minutes prior to treatment. This tablet is provided by our clinic and reduces anxiety to make your treatment more comfortable.

Note: You cannot drive home following this type of sedation, nor should you make any legal decisions for 24 hours.

Nitrous Oxide:

A combination of oxygen and nitrous oxide (gas, happy gas) is inhaled through your nose by wearing a nose piece. This is a popular choice by our patients and works effectively in relaxation during procedures.

IV sedation:

Also known as sleep dentistry is carried out in our clinic by a Dental Sedationist (Dr Nancy Chen).  A calming drug is administered into a vein and you will feel deeply relaxed and your anxiety will be greatly reduced. You are still conscious throughout your procedure.

Note: You cannot drive home following this type of sedation, someone MUST escort you home and stay with you. You cannot fly nor should you make any legal decisions for 24 hours. There also are also strict fasting rules which if not followed will cause your procedure to be cancelled.
